DLT Enterprise Architect

About Halborn Inc

Our mission is to provide value-add security services and products to the world’s most cutting edge technology firms and that starts with blockchain tech.  Founded in 2019, Halborn is an elite cyber security company focused on solving complex adversarial problems unique to the cryptocurrency and fintech industries.  From breaches and  social engineering to stolen private keys and economic hacks, Halborn solves it. Our clientele are the exclusive blockchain companies as well as new startups with high growth trajectories.

Job Description

  • Work directly with clients to understand the current and future role of DLT and blockchain in their businesses and the impact it may have on their clients.
  • Review and evaluate project documentation, processes, design, implementation, and acceptance criteria.
  • Lead and participate in designing, implementing, and documenting secure, scalable, and efficient enterprise-level DLT solutions, processes, and policies (as-is models, to-be models, roadmap).
  • Contribute to the knowledge base, do case studies, act as the subject matter expert to internal and external clients.
  • Research emerging trends and technologies in the DLT sector.
  • Support Halborn leadership in business development activities (technical proposal development, client presentation).
